My dad just got out of jail and i want to make him feel comfertable how can i let him know withoutsaying that i am here for him btw im 12

It's great that you want to make your dad feel comfortable! Here are some simple and thoughtful ways you can show your support without having to say it directly:
1. **Spend Time Together**: Find activities you both enjoy, like watching a movie, playing a game, or going for a walk. This can help him feel more relaxed and connected.
2. **Listen to Him**: When he wants to talk, just listen. Let him share his thoughts and feelings if he wants to. Sometimes just having someone to talk to can make a big difference.
3. **Create a Comfortable Space**: Make sure his living area feels welcoming. You could add little touches, like his favorite snacks or a cozy blanket, to help him feel at home.
4. **Share a Meal**: Cooking or sharing a meal together can be a great way to bond. You could prepare his favorite dish or even try cooking something new together.
5. **Be Patient**: He might need some time to adjust. Be understanding and give him space if he needs it.
6. **Send a Note**: If you feel shy about expressing your feelings, you could write him a little note saying you’re glad he’s home or drawing him a picture.
7. **Be Yourself**: Just being your regular self can help him feel at ease. Your normal routine can provide a sense of stability.
Showing your love and support through these actions can mean a lot to him. It's wonderful that you care!
